#4f250d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#4f250d is composed of 31% red, 14.5% green and 5.1%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 53.2% magenta, 83.5% yellow and 69% black. It has a hue angle of 21.8 degrees, a saturation of 71.7% and a lightness of 18%. #4f250d color hex could be obtained by blending #9e4a1a with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#663300.

Shades and Tints of #4f250d
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#0c0502 is the darkest color, while #fefbfa is the lightest one.

Tones of #4f250d
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#2f2e2d is the less saturated color, while #5a2202 is the most saturated one.
